The annual salary statistics of cost estimators in Trenton-Ewing, New Jersey is shown in Table 1. The wage statistics of cost estimators in Trenton-Ewing is based on the national compensation survey conducted by the U.S. Bureau of Labor Statistics in 2022 and published in April 2023 [1].
Percentile Bracket | Average Annual Salary |
---|---|
10th Percentile Wage | $45,050 |
25th Percentile Wage | $55,020 |
50th Percentile Wage | $71,440 |
75th Percentile Wage | $99,460 |
90th Percentile Wage | $123,260 |
Table 1 shows the average annual salary for cost estimators in Trenton-Ewing, New Jersey in 5 percentile scales. The average annual salary for the 90th percentile (the top 10 percent of the highest paid) is $123,260. The median (50th percentile) annual salary is $71,440. The average annual salary for the bottom 10 percent earners is $45,050.
The table and chart below show the trend of the median salary of cost estimators from 2012 to 2022.
Year | Median Salary | Yearly Growth | 10-Year Growth |
---|---|---|---|
2022 | $71,440 | -3.22% | -0.83% |
2021 | $73,740 | 5.28% | - |
2020 | $69,850 | -5.74% | - |
2019 | $73,860 | 3.34% | - |
2018 | $71,390 | 9.75% | - |
2017 | $64,430 | 0.39% | - |
2016 | $64,180 | 4.10% | - |
2015 | $61,550 | -2.73% | - |
2014 | $63,230 | 1.95% | - |
2013 | $62,000 | -16.18% | - |
2012 | $72,030 | - | - |
